Keep a close eye on your clients

Believe it or not, sometimes your clients can be the biggest threat to themselves. Strongly advise them to not talk to the police in your absence.  If they are already spending time in the jail, monitor if they are writing letters to their friends and family spilling out confidential information.

Also, keep an eye on what they are wearing to the trial. Dress-up can play an important role. Create an illusion that they are innocent.
